EVALUATION OF THE POTENTIAL FOR GROUNDWATER TRANSPORT OF MUTAGENIC COMPOUNDS RELEASED BY SPENT OIL SHALE

The major focus of this study was on the potential mutagenicity of aqueous leachates form spent oil shale. Additional mutagenicity testing was also done on raw shale and coal.
